Wreck of a Ketch, With Loss of Life.
o— (Per Press Association.) Adelaide, Sept. 17. The ketch Ettie went ashore at Esperance Bay. Captain Osborne and the mate, Bradley, were drowned. The other two of the crew reached Black Island and lived for several days on crabs and whelks. They suffered greatly from cold.
